Air source heat pump planning permission
Does anyone have experience of getting planning permission to site an air source heat pump close to a property boundary?
I know that ASHPs can be installed under permitted development (ie. without requiring planning permission) if they are more than 1m away from the boundary of the property.
In my case, the best place to put the ASHP is closer than 1m to the boundary, so I was considering asking for planning permission to be allowed to do that.
Has anyone on the forum gone through this process? Does anyone know if this permission is ever granted?

I have experience of not getting pp and have followed a lot if what others have said.
In summary:
It depends entirely on your lpa. Some, like mine, impose quite extreme requirements on ashps in respect of noise and visual appearance, way more severe than imposed by pd rules. Others appear not to be too bothered.
You could try looking at your local plan and also recent decisions by your lpa to get an idea. You can ask for pre planning advice but it can be of variable quality and you may have to pay.
The 1m rule is unlikely to be a major concern, but other factors such as noise and visual appearance may be as noted above.
There is a current government consultation on pd rights under which it is proposed that this particular rule may be dropped.
